Tony Roche

Anthony ( "Tony" ) Dalton Roche ( born May 17, 1945 in Wagga Wagga ) is an Australian former tennis player.

He won at the French Championships in 1966 the title in the men's singles at Wimbledon in 1968 and was in the final. At the Australian Open he won in double 4 times the title (1965, 1967, 1971, 1976), at Wimbledon, he was in double 5 times successfully (1965, 1968, 1969, 1970, 1974). His doubles partner was John Newcombe. With their triumphs, they are among the most successful double at all.

The Davis Cup, he won the Australian team 1964-1967, 1974 and 1978.

After his career as a player, Roche became a coach. His most prominent protégé after Ivan Lendl Roger Federer was.

In May 2007, Roger Federer separated by Tony Roche. He then was hired in July 2007 by Lleyton Hewitt, who promised his help with the return to the top. The collaboration was completed in 2009, but resumed in November 2010.
